Handover — Billing worker blue-green deploys

Welcome aboard. The Tallyfox billing worker deploys blue-green: green takes new invoice jobs only after the drain check passes on blue, which typically takes four minutes. Never force-switch during a settlement run; duplicate charges are possible. Rollback means re-pointing the queue consumer, nothing else. The switchover behaviour is governed by these settings.

config for hagug-bawig:
[oliok]
port = 9090
team = queniel
host = oliok.ferraio.example
region = central-1
access_code = ac_31edf9
timeout_ms = 1000

**Q: How does Pedalshift decide which docks to rebalance first?**

Short version: it scores each dock by predicted shortfall over the next two hours, then greedily assigns vans to the worst offenders. The scorer is in `rebalance/scoring.go` — that's the file to eyeball most carefully, since small weight tweaks change routes a lot. The weights and tuning history are documented on our internal page.

wiki page, kahog-hahig: https://vault.zemvargrid.internal/display/deploy/repo/settings/merge_requests/job/settings/6f3b933774dbc5320a4daa18

## Handover: Snapshot Testing — PanePress UI

Handing off the PanePress snapshot suite. Golden images live in the sealed fixtures bucket; diffs above 0.5% fail CI. For the security review, note that regenerating baselines requires unlocking the fixtures store, which only maintainers should do. The store unlock prompt accepts the recovery passphrase below.

strongbox words: oliael-gilax-lamael

Hey — handing off the Meldrake GPU profiler while I'm out. It samples allocator stats every few seconds and dumps flamegraphs to the shared volume; if the pods on the Tarnview cluster start OOMing, the sampler interval is usually the culprit, not the model. Don't touch the retention window without pinging Osric first. The profiler daemon currently runs with the following settings.

config for kahag-tafop:
WENWYN_PIN=7412
WENWYN_TENANT=fenion
WENWYN_METRICS_HOST=metrics.wenwyn.zemvarnet.local
WENWYN_SEAL=seal_cafee3b9
WENWYN_STANDBY_TEAM=praox